Black Cat is a Duelist with surgical mobility and a Fortune economy that powers most of her options. Her base melee (LMB) is a fast claw swipe; her playstyle is about farming Fortune, picking targets, and striking before support can react. She moves like a shadow and hits like a guillotine.
- Role: Duelist
- Difficulty: 4 stars
- Health: 275 HP
Key passives you must treat like tools: Stealthy Catwalk lets you cling to verticals; Malkin Misfortune applies Jinx on hit to wreck enemy crit windows; Sticky Paws converts hits into Fortune. Fortune is currency for her kit—learn to farm it like a trader farms gold.
| Ability Name | Ability Type | Description |
|---|---|---|
| Feline Fury | Left Click (Primary Attack) | Swipe forward with razor-sharp claws. |
| Fortune’s Favor | Right Click | Spends Fortune to unleash either Claw Whip or Phantom Pursuit. |
| Claw Whip | Left Click (While using Fortune’s Favor ability) | Fire out tethered claws and whip them forward in a devastating arc, dealing damage to all enemies caught in range. |
| Phantom Pursuit | E (While using Fortune’s Favor ability) | Swiftly dash to an enemy, unleash a rapid flurry of claw attacks, and flash back to your starting position. Black Cat is Untargetable during this move. |
| Cat’s Cradle | L Shift | Lunge forward with claws bared, slicing through any enemies caught in your path. |
| Turn Of Fortune | E | Launch a grappling hook forward that damages an enemy on impact and steals Fortune. |
| Gilded Deal | F | Open a dimensional rift via the Randall Gate. Spend Fortune to barter with the Gilded Saint for rare relics from the New York Thieves Guild Vault. |
| Fox Form Awakening | E | Enter Awakened state, transforming Spirit Tails into physical tails. While active, continuously drain Spirit Tail energy and heal nearby allies. Striking enemies provides additional area healing. |
| Thieving Grace | Space | Perform a double jump. |
| Calling Card | Q | Issue a Calling Card to all enemies, instantly dash to any enemy in sight and range, tearing into them, with your claws to deal Percentage Damage. |
| Stealthy Catwalk | Passive | Hold Space to crawl up vertical surfaces. |
| Malkin Misfortune | Passive | Apply Jinx to enemies on hit. Jinxed foes have a chance to lose their bonus damage when striking Black Cat with a Critical Hit. |
| Sticky Paws | Passive | Steal a set amount of fortune whenever your attack hits an enemy. |
| Lucky Loan | Team-Up | Black Cat shares her luck with her allies. Gilded Deal turns Fortune into battlefield tools. Each relic costs Fortune and changes your options: reveal stealth, cleanse CC, teleport across surfaces, or force-wide control. Learn costs and timing and you control when the fight becomes favorable.

Use the relic that amplifies your plan. Want to scout and hunt? Faltine Flame Orb reveals. Need a death escape or aggressive invisibility window? Helm of Hades pays off. Want a team fight swing? Mento-Fish can freeze movement abilities and set up easy AoE follow-ups.
| Relic Name | Description |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Tablet of Destinies | Gain a random amount of fortune. | 100 Fortune |
| Helm of Hades | Enter an Invisible state for a set duration. | 200 Fortune |
| Faltine Flame Orb | Conjure an orb of mystical Faltine Flame to Reveal and mark all nearby enemies. | 100 Fortune |
| Chernobog’s Crystal | Purify yourself, instantly removing any active control effects. | 200 Fortune |
| Ring of Zona | Open a portal on a surface, allowing instant traversal to the opposite side. | 200 Fortune |
| Mento-Fish | Create a hypnosis field. Disables movement abilities and grounds all enemies caught within. | 200 Fortune |

You win as Black Cat by managing Fortune tempo and target selection. Your primary targets are Strategists and Duelists—those thin backline hearts that collapse without peel. Early game you farm: melee hits, grapple steals, and lunges all feed Fortune. Mid-game you convert Fortune into pressure with Fortune’s Favor and Gilded Deal. Late game your Calling Card turns walls into x-ray intel and turns pick attempts into kills.

How do you play Black Cat in Marvel Rivals?
Farm Fortune aggressively, prioritize backline targets, and chain abilities. Hold RMB to choose Claw Whip or Phantom Pursuit depending on distance and escape windows. Use Gilded Deal when Fortune is high and the relic will swing the fight—Faltine Flame Orb for reveals, Helm of Hades for safe dives, Chernobog’s Crystal to queue out of hard CC.
Practical numbers I track while testing: basic melee hits grant roughly +50 Fortune, grappling hits grant +250–300, and lunges give about +150 per hit. Treat Fortune like ammo: without it your options shrink quickly.
Example combos you can practice in custom lobbies:
- Stealth approach: Use verticals (Stealthy Catwalk) to close, hit once to get Sticky Paws Fortune, then Fortune’s Favor -> Phantom Pursuit for a quick burst and return.
- Relic bait: Tablet of Destinies -> Faltine Flame Orb -> Helm of Hades -> Calling Card. Reveal, go invisible, and finish the exposed carry.
- CC counter play: Save Chernobog’s Crystal if you expect hard disable—Mantis sleep or Doctor Strange ult negate your dash.

She is fragile (275 HP). If your team can lock or punish her approach, Black Cat’s assassination windows close. Heroes who can catch a diving duelist or keep her away from the backline do well.
| Character | Counter |
|---|---|
| Winter Soldier | As Black Cat makes her way into the backline, a skilled Bucky can snatch her using his hook and quickly eliminate her with a combo. |
| Hawkeye | Hawkeye’s piercing arrow can put an end to Black Cat very quickly. |
| The Punisher | Since Black Cat needs to close in on her target, Punisher can punish her with his shotgun. |
| Hela | With Hela’s stun lock, one can make Black Cat get stunned and finish her off with a couple of headshots. |
If you play Black Cat, respect heroes who can displace or hard-lock you. If you face her, assign peel or a point guard to the backline and force her to gamble Fortune on bad angles.

- Start earning Fortune early: prioritize safe hits and small trades to build Fortune—without it you cannot choose high-value plays.
- Evade as a habit: your mobility is your survival; use Cat’s Cradle, double jump, and Ring of Zona to reset fights.
- Plan your cleanses: use Chernobog’s Crystal before you get trapped, not after—timing nets you life.
- Practice combos: try Mento-Fish > Grappling Hook > Dash > Claw Whip > Phantom Pursuit > Claw Whip in training until each input is muscle memory.
